Club de Campo Villa de Madrid, best known simply as Club de Campo, is a prestigious country and sports club established in 1929 in Madrid, Spain. It ranks among the city's most renowned clubs and hosts major international sporting events including the Spain Golf Open and the Longines Global Champions Tour.The club offers a comprehensive range of facilities centered on tennis and padel courts alongside two championship 18-hole golf courses, hockey pitches, horse-riding facilities, and swimming pools. The golf courses - the Javier Arana-designed Negro course (opened 1956) and the Seve Ballesteros-designed Amarillo course - have hosted prestigious tournaments such as the Open de España and European Tour events. The club's tennis program is notable for having hosted the 2008 Fed Cup final. Beyond golf and tennis, Club de Campo supports strong competitive hockey programs, with the women's team holding 22 national titles and the men's team winning three División de Honor championships since 2020.

Club de Tenis Tenerife, inaugurated in 1982, is located on Avenida de Bélgica in the heart of Santa Cruz de Tenerife, Spain. The club serves over 800 members with a comprehensive range of facilities spanning multiple sports disciplines.The venue features 4 clay tennis courts, along with 3 padel courts and 2 squash courts. Additional amenities include a 25-meter indoor swimming pool, a restaurant-café, and dedicated training schools for tennis, padel, squash, and swimming. Members also have access to fitness classes including pilates, functional training, and aquagym.

Club de Tennis i Pàdel Olímpia is located in the Sant Martí-Poblenou neighbourhood of Barcelona, Spain. The club operates as a combined tennis and padel facility with outdoor courts available year-round.The club offers 6 tennis courts comprising 4 clay courts and 2 GreenSet courts (hard courts made of cement and resin). It also maintains 5 padel courts. Classes are available for both adults and children from age 4 upwards, with separate school programmes for each age group. The club organises seasonal camps and intensive sessions during school holidays, including Easter week and summer programmes for ages 4 to 18. Instruction covers all skill levels, from beginners to those seeking to improve their technique.

The Emilio Sánchez Academy (formerly Sánchez-Casal Academy) is a globally recognized high-performance tennis academy with three international locations: Spain, the United States, and Dubai.The European campus in Barcelona, located near the airport and just 20 minutes from the city center, offers a complete training environment for juniors and adults. Programs include year-round junior development combined with academics at the ES American School, weekly and summer camps, adult training, and padel. The campus features 27 tennis courts (clay, hard, and GreenSet), 8 padel courts, fitness and recovery facilities, a swimming pool, on-site accommodation, and dining areas.The academy is known for its holistic 360° development system and for developing world-class players such as Andy Murray, Grigor Dimitrov, and Svetlana Kuznetsova.Learn more about the Emilio Sánchez Academy – USA (Naples, Florida) here:https://tennivo.com/en/clubs/sanchez-casal-academy

Ferrero Tennis Academy is a world-leading high-performance tennis academy based in Villena, Spain, near Alicante. Founded in 1990 by Antonio Martínez Cascales and led by Juan Carlos Ferrero, the academy is renowned for developing elite players, including Juan Carlos Ferrero and Carlos Alcaraz, both former ATP World No. 1s.The academy features a 120,000 m² campus with 25 courts of all surfaces, fitness and medical facilities, on-site education (Spanish & English), accommodation, and full player support. Its philosophy combines elite training, education, and a strong family environment, offering programs for juniors, professionals, adults, and recreational players, as well as international tournaments and summer camps.Ferrero Tennis Academy stands out for its personalized coaching, experienced ATP/WTA staff, and proven pathway from junior development to the professional tour.

Puente Romano Tennis Club is one of Europe’s most iconic tennis venues, set in Marbella and known for its strong connection to the sport’s greatest names. Since opening in 1979, the club has welcomed legends such as Björn Borg, John McEnroe, Boris Becker, Novak Djokovic, Andy Murray, and Serena Williams, earning its reputation as a true destination for elite tennis.The club features eight floodlit clay courts, two floodlit hard courts, four padel courts, and a fully equipped indoor and outdoor gym, all benefiting from one of the best year-round climates in Europe. It is an RFET-affiliated club and has hosted numerous national and international tournaments, including Davis Cup ties, WTA events, senior legends tournaments, and wheelchair tennis competitions.Beyond competition, Puente Romano is also recognized for its high-level tennis academy and coaching programs, attracting professional players and ambitious amateurs alike. With its unique blend of world-class facilities, tournament heritage, and luxury resort setting, Puente Romano Tennis Club stands as a landmark of international tennis on the Costa del Sol.

Located in Manacor, Mallorca, the Rafa Nadal Academy, founded by Rafael Nadal in 2016, is a world-class tennis and education center that combines high-performance sports training with academic education through the Rafa Nadal International School. The academy develops both tennis skills and personal values such as discipline, effort, humility, respect, and perseverance.The academy offers programs for all ages and skill levels, including annual high-performance programs, weekly and summer camps, and padel training. Students receive holistic development with a focus on tennis technique, physical preparation, mental strength, nutrition, and competition experience.The academy spans over 24,000 m² and features:Tennis courts: 45 total (23 hard, 22 clay, indoor and semi-indoor)Padel courts: 19 total (9 outdoor, 10 indoor)Other sports & amenities: Fitness center, SPA & wellness area, indoor/outdoor pools, multisport courts, football pitch, on-site accommodation, sports clinic, restaurants, and a museum.

Real Club de Tennis Barcelona-1899 is one of the most historic and prestigious tennis clubs in the world, located in Barcelona, Spain. Founded in 1899, the club plays a central role in the development of Spanish and international tennis and is best known as the host of the Barcelona Open Banc Sabadell, Trofeu Conde de Godó, one of the ATP Tour’s most emblematic tournaments.The club features a modern campus in Pedralbes, with multiple clay courts, a renovated center court, fitness and sports facilities, and a vibrant social environment. Its Tennis School, a national and international reference, focuses on both high-level technical training and core tennis values such as discipline, effort, respect, and fair play, serving players of all ages and levels.RCTB-1899 is closely linked to the history of elite tennis, with players such as Rafael Nadal, Carlos Moyà, Arantxa Sánchez Vicario, Conchita Martínez, Andrés Gimeno, and many others associated with the club. Combining tradition, elite competition, and education, Real Club de Tennis Barcelona-1899 remains a global benchmark for club-based tennis development.

Founded in 1906, Real Sociedad de Tenis de La Magdalena is one of Spain’s oldest and most prestigious tennis clubs, located in the historic La Magdalena area of Santander. Originally established as the Sociedad de Lawn-Tennis de Santander, the club soon gained royal recognition, becoming “Real” after King Alfonso XIII accepted the honorary presidency.Throughout its history, the club has been a central stage for Spanish tennis, regularly hosting national and international tournaments, including Spanish Championships, ATP Futures, Fed Cup and Davis Cup ties (notably Spain–USA in 2000). Members of the Spanish royal family were frequent participants and spectators in its early decades, reinforcing its elite status.Beyond competition, the club has maintained a strong focus on player development and multi-sport culture, with tennis as its core discipline alongside hockey and other activities. Known for its tradition, organizational excellence, and role in Spanish tennis history, Real Sociedad de Tenis de La Magdalena remains a landmark institution combining heritage, competition, and high-level tennis development.
